We are seeking a smart, enthusiastic, driven, and experienced learning professional to train employees and teach leadership courses for Houston Public Works. The Senior Trainer prepares and delivers training courses at remote locations for water and wastewater utility personnel to increase their technical competence and skills. The candidate is a subject matter expert that has at least three (3) years of professional personnel experience involving training in a formal classroom setting and/or the development of curriculum and lesson plans for adult learners. The Senior Trainer can communicate course information in a relevant, and informed manner. The Senior Trainer will perform other job-related duties as assigned or required to promote a continuous improvement culture by identifying gaps and creating opportunities in learning. The instructor is expected to maintain their technical competence and skills to teach and train employees. RESPONSIBILITIES: A Learning and Development Senior Trainer: + Conducts all levels of front-end analysis (Needs Analysis, Learner Analysis, Task Analysis). + Formulate training plans and strategies for Adult-Based Learning and prepare and conduct training. + Utilizes Systems Approach to Training, ADDIE model, SAM and/or other curriculum development models. + Uses various levels of Bloom's taxonomy to construct learning objectives and Bloom Cognitive Domain to access higher and lower levels of learning. + Administers course post-testing and uses Kirkpatrick’s Evaluation Model or another industry standard model to evaluate training. + Travels to remote locations and provides classroom instruction across the City of Houston as assigned. + Ensures concerned parties, points of contacts, and students are contacted and notified of schedules, locations, and times + Ensures all training materials and training aids are prepared before class and secured and accounted for upon completion of the course + Follows approved curriculum course outline and performs all course exercises in the Instructor Guide + Ensures participants have achieved terminal objectives of the course + Provides on-site technical assistance and one-on-one training to operators of water & wastewater treatment plants to assist in the improvement of water quality and the public health + Assists the Training Manager/Coordinator with customer interactions + Provides the opportunity for participants to evaluate training + Maintains subject matter expertise on water related topics of instruction + Ensures completion and collection of student attendance rosters, registration forms, pre-test/post-test, course evaluations, and closes and gives credit in the Talent Management System (TMS) + Prepares class records and ensures that they are submitted timely at the conclusion of the training + Ensures class documentation is completed accurately and timely to division guidance. + Collaborates with the Learning & Development team to teach in house Leadership Academies.
